Veeam Cloud Connect [EOL] doesn't meet the minimum requirements to be ranked in Disaster Recovery (DR) Software with 23 reviews while VMware SRM is ranked 6th in Disaster Recovery (DR) Software with 69 reviews. Veeam Cloud Connect [EOL] is rated 8.4, while VMware SRM is rated 8.0. The top reviewer of Veeam Cloud Connect [EOL] writes "Useful updates, effective compression, and helpful support". On the other hand, the top reviewer of VMware SRM writes "A scalable solution that integrates well with the VMware platform, but its platform agnostics do not support on-cloud usage". Veeam Cloud Connect [EOL] is most compared with Veeam Backup & Replication, whereas VMware SRM is most compared with Veeam Backup & Replication, Zerto, Dell RecoverPoint for Virtual Machines, Azure Site Recovery and VMware Cloud Disaster Recovery.
